Job description

Description

McKenzie-Willamette Medical Center is your community medical provider, serving the Willamette Valley and its residents. Our 113-bed hospital offers inpatient, outpatient, diagnostic, medical, surgical and emergency care. We are a family of caregivers offering care to our larger family — our community.

Hourly Base Rate: $21.38 - $27.21

Shift: Varies

SEIU Local 49 represented position

Job Summary:

  • Under immediate supervision of the lead patient access clerk performs a variety of registration, admission, public relations, financial and medical service functions.
  • Perform interviews for the purpose of initiating accounts.
  • Evaluates information to determine appropriate flow of patient type, hospital service code, diagnosis, tests and procedures needed, medical necessity and priority.
  • Determines appropriate documentation and form requirements based on medical and financial indicators.
  • Secures information to assure rapid reimbursement
  • Initiates collection activity by requesting co-payments, deposits and anticipated balance due.
  • Provides education to patients related to medical necessity requirements.
  • Receives and documents acceptance of cash, checks, credit card payments as well as patient valuables.
  • Acts as liaison between the patient, visitors and others and of treatment authorization
  • Provides information and answers questions about consent for treatment, assignment of benefits, acceptance of financial responsibility, release of records, patient rights and responsibilities and advance directives
  • Maintains required documentation including patient medical records, logs and schedules, written and electronic. Identifies, responds, and announces all code phone and wall alarm activations.

Qualifications:

  • High School Diploma or equivalent
  • Medical terminology strongly preferred
  • Experience in medical setting preferred
